Heavy-Duty Farm Blade Cultivators: A Grower's Guide

For dedicated agricultural operations, ordinary ridgers simply don't cut it. Heavy-duty tractor disc ridgers offer a robust solution for efficiently creating clean ridges for produce like potatoes, carrots, and onions. These tools typically feature multiple discs arranged on a strong frame, allowing for greater coverage and reduced work compared to smaller alternatives. Evaluate factors like bed spacing, earth type, and tractor power when opting for the right model to optimize your harvest and overall efficiency.

Enhance Your Operation : The Definitive Guide to Farm Ridging Equipment

Are you looking to to increase output on your fields ? Ridging is a vital practice for encouraging drainage, elevating soil temperatures, and preventing weed growth. This guide explains the realm of tractor ridging tools, helping you determine the ideal solution for your needs . We’ll cover a range of options, from simple plows adapted for ridging, to dedicated ridging attachments , and even self-contained ridging machines . Consider factors like soil type , row spacing , and your financial resources when making your decision. Here's a quick overview:

  • Conventional Ridging Cultivators : Economical for smaller operations.
  • Purpose-Built Ridging Attachments : Offer controlled ridging for different crops.
  • Independent Ridging Machines : Suitable for large properties .

By allocating in the appropriate tractor ridging tools, you can notably improve your harvest and total farm performance . Remember to always review your tractor’s manual for suggested attachment weight limits and procedures.
